1.1Panel PC 670: Computing and operating units

The computing unit is screwed to the rear of the operating unit with two

mounting rails and can be separated from the latter. Figure 1-1 shows an example of the complete device and indicates the connection between the computing unit and the operating unit (2 of the 4 screw joints are marked with circles). Details on how to separate the two components are contained in Section 4.2.1.

Brief description The SIMATIC Panel PC 670 can be supplied with various front panels, which differ by way of their display size and style of operation, which is either by membrane keyboard or touchscreen.

The following different versions are available:

Keyboard versions

￿Color display with back-lighting

±10.4º TFT screen; 640 x 480 pixel resolution or

±12.1º TFT screen; 800 x 600 pixel resolution or

±15.1º TFT screen; 1024 x 768 pixel resolution

￿Membrane keyboard with alpha, numeric, cursor and control keypad
